Sponsor: Senator Job
Catch
Title: Retirement-law enforcement disability.
Subject: Law
enforcement retirement program disability benefits.
Summary/Major
Elements:
·
Imposes a 10 year vesting period upon receipt of nonduty related
disability retirement benefits under the law enforcement officer retirement
plan;
·
Excepts from vesting requirements those law enforcement officers
transferring retirement from local policemen pension plans to the state plan;
·
Sets partial disability benefits under the state highway patrol, game and
fish warden and criminal investigator retirement system at 50% of the highest
average salary, which was previously set at 42.5% for duty-connected partial
disability and 35% for ordinary partial disability.
